March 14, King's Church members to view possible new meeting facility

Sunday, March 14, 2010 12:45 PM

Immediately after Church March 14 the heads of the various ministries and the members of the King's Church will view together a wonderful building being considered as the King's Church new ministry facility.

The Spanish or Mission style building actually looks like a church. It has abundant parking with excellent street visibility. With 5000 square feet the King's Church will have plenty of room to seat over 300 people in a single service, establish church offices and maintain regular office hours, provide a greatly enhanced nursery, and offer a dynamic children ministry. Plans include beginning a weekly mother's day out and other community services (such as a wedding coordinator, marriage and parenting classes or workshops, and etc.) aimed at meeting the spiritual needs of the nearby communities. The building being considered is located off Racetrack near Phillips Highway in the middle of two communities, Jullington Creek and Bartram Springs.

In addition to serving the spiritual needs of the nearby communities this particular building (the Promenade at Bartram Springs) will also give the King's Church the facilities needed to host the Apostles Theological Seminary classes for the Southeast Region of the USA, as well as ongoing ministry training through the Ern Baxter School of Ministry, Apostolic dialogs for ministers and church leaders, and CAC Conferences.
